Charles F. Roe Making His Famous Ride to Camp Warner

Date: 1893

Medium: ink wash on paper

Catalogue Number: 01721

Credit Line: Private Collection

Dimensions: 19.5 x 18" (49.53 x 45.72cm)

Illustration: The Cosmopolitan (January 1894), p. 301, halftone.

Illustration Inscription: lr: --Frederic Remington.


Provenance: (Coeur D'Alene Art Auction, Reno, Nevada, 2010); present owner
